I've never eaten here, so I suppose I shouldn't really be making any comments, but heard favourable comments from others and I've walked past it myself a thousand times. It's right next to the Hofbrauhaus, in the very center of town. The reason I've never been in is because it looks just too posh. And a bit pricey. You could pay 30 Euros plus for just a main dish. Looks very nice though. Definately worth a visit if your budget can cover it.
